Output a37c384579f09740c8ad1275f980d2a3ab861cd16a210cdc39c1907022e6bfd4:0

value
29972215
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d8d132e14dec8f5dae9fa17a1680cedda0f25b9 OP_EQUAL
address
3MtUFzhm3fb51uKWDMK7UHWHbjJaGifZpH
transaction
a37c384579f09740c8ad1275f980d2a3ab861cd16a210cdc39c1907022e6bfd4
spent
true